ęłźě ě¸ëśěŹí
⢠Fundamentals of Plasmonics: Introduction to plasmons, surface plasmon polaritons, and nanoplasmonics. Understanding the basics of light-matter interaction at the nanoscale.
⢠Plasmonic Materials and Structures: Overview of plasmonic materials and their properties, including metals, metallic nanostructures, and 2D materials.
⢠Design and Simulation of Plasmonic Circuits: Hands-on experience with designing and simulating plasmonic circuits using industry-standard tools.
⢠Fabrication Techniques for Plasmonic Circuits: Exploration of various fabrication techniques for plasmonic circuits, including lithography, etching, and deposition.
⢠Advanced Topics in Plasmonic Circuits: Deep dive into advanced topics such as nonlinear plasmonics, quantum plasmonics, and plasmonic sensing.
⢠Integration of Plasmonic Circuits with Electronic Devices: Examination of techniques for integrating plasmonic circuits with electronic devices, including CMOS-compatible approaches.
⢠Applications of Plasmonic Circuits in Smart Systems: Exploration of the potential applications of plasmonic circuits in smart systems, including sensing, imaging, and communication.
⢠Experimental Characterization of Plasmonic Circuits: Hands-on experience with experimental characterization of plasmonic circuits, including optical and electrical measurement techniques.
